7 ASCOTT WAY is a midsized semi-detached house of 119m², built sometime between 2003 and 2006, which could now be worth an estimated £483,400. It was last sold for £295,000 in September 2007, which was around 19% above the average September 2007 semi-detached price in the West Berkshire local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was August 2010,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 7 ASCOTT WAY be worth now?

7 ASCOTT WAY might now be worth an estimated £483,400.

This is based on house price inflation of 63.9%, between September 2007 and December 2024, for semi-detached houses, in the West Berkshire local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 63.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 ASCOTT WAY of £295,000 on 27th September 2007. For the value to have increased from £295,000 to £483,400 over the sixteen years and nine months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 ASCOTT WAY has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the West Berkshire local authority area.
  • The September 2007 sale price of £295,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 ASCOTT WAY has not materially changed since September 2007.
